在编程的世界里,Python是一种简洁而强大的语言,它以其易学性和广泛的应用场景深受开发者喜爱。而在Python的众多功能中,列表(list)作为一种非常常用的数据结构,其操作方法自然也备受关注。今天我们就来聊聊`append`这个常见的方法,以及它在Python中的具体含义和使用方式。
首先,我们需要明确的是,`append`是Python列表对象的一个内置方法。它的主要作用是在列表的末尾添加一个元素。简单来说,就是把一个新的值“附加”到列表的最后面。这听起来是不是很简单?不过,正是这种简单的操作,使得`append`成为了处理数据时不可或缺的一部分。
如何使用`append`
要使用`append`方法,我们首先需要创建一个列表。例如:
```python
my_list = [1, 2, 3]
```
接下来,我们可以调用`append`方法,并传入想要添加的新元素。比如:
```python
my_list.append(4)
print(my_list) 输出结果为 [1, 2, 3, 4]
```
在这个例子中,`append`将数字`4`添加到了列表`my_list`的末尾。可以看到,原始列表被修改了,新元素被正确地添加到了列表的最后。
`append`的特点
1. 原地修改:需要注意的是,`append`是一个原地操作,也就是说它会直接修改原来的列表,而不是返回一个新的列表。因此,在使用`append`时,我们不需要重新赋值给变量。
2. 支持多种数据类型:`append`可以接受任何类型的参数,无论是整数、字符串、布尔值,还是其他列表、元组等复杂数据结构。例如:
```python
my_list.append("hello")
print(my_list) 输出结果为 [1, 2, 3, 4, 'hello']
```
3. 批量添加的限制:虽然`append`可以单独添加一个元素,但它并不支持直接添加多个元素。如果需要一次性添加多个元素,可以考虑使用`extend`方法或者将元素放入一个列表后再通过`append`添加。
小结
总的来说,`append`是Python列表中一个非常基础且实用的方法,它帮助我们在处理数据时快速有效地扩展列表的内容。无论是初学者还是有经验的开发者,掌握`append`的使用都是十分必要的。希望本文能够让你对`append`有一个清晰的认识,并在未来的编程实践中灵活运用它!
如果你还有其他关于Python的问题,欢迎继续探讨!